Matches in DBpedia 2014 for { <http://dbpedia.org/resource/Fermat_(computer_algebra_system)> ?p ?o. }
Showing items 1 to 52 of
52
with 100 items per page.
- Fermat_(computer_algebra_system) abstract "Fermat is a freeware program developed by Prof. Robert H. Lewis of Fordham University. It is a computer algebra system, in which items being computed can be integers (of arbitrary size), rational numbers, real numbers, complex numbers, modular numbers, finite field elements, multivariable polynomials, rational functions, or polynomials modulo other polynomials. The main areas of application are multivariate rational function arithmetic and matrix algebra over rings of multivariate polynomials or rational functions. Fermat does not do simplification of transcendental functions or symbolic integration.A session with Fermat usually starts by choosing rational or modular "mode" to establish the ground field (or ground ring) as or . On top of this may be attached any number of symbolic variables thereby creating the polynomial ring and its quotient field. Further, some polynomials involving some of the can be chosen to mod out with, creating the quotient ring Finally, it is possible to allow Laurent polynomials, those with negative as well as positive exponents. Once the computational ring is established in this way, all computations are of elements of this ring. The computational ring can be changed later in the session.The polynomial gcd procedures, which call each other in a highly recursive manner, are about 7000 lines of code.Fermat has extensive built-in primitives for array and matrix manipulations, such as submatrix, sparse matrix, determinant, normalize, column reduce, row echelon, Smith normal form, and matrix inverse. It is consistently faster than some well known computer algebra systems, especially in multivariate polynomial gcd. It is also space efficient.The basic data item in Fermat is a multivariate rational function or quolynomial. The numerator and denominator are polynomials with no common factor. Polynomials are implemented recursively as general linked lists, unlike some systems that implement polynomials as lists of monomials. To implement (most) finite fields, the user finds an irreducible monic polynomial in a symbolic variable, say and commands Fermat to mod out by it. This may be continued recursively, etc. Low level data structures are set up to facilitate arithmetic and gcd over this newly created ground field. Two special fields, and are more efficiently implemented at the bit level.To help implement the Dixon resultant technique, special features have been added to the determinant function. These provide a dramatic increase in the speed of resultant calculations with systems of polynomial equations that exhibit symmetry.Fermat provides a complete programming language. Programs and data can be saved to an ordinary text file that can be examined as such, read during a later session, or read by some other software system.".
- Fermat_(computer_algebra_system) genre Computer_algebra_system.
- Fermat_(computer_algebra_system) latestReleaseDate "2011-07-23".
- Fermat_(computer_algebra_system) latestReleaseVersion "3.9.9x".
- Fermat_(computer_algebra_system) license Freeware.
- Fermat_(computer_algebra_system) programmingLanguage C_(programming_language).
- Fermat_(computer_algebra_system) wikiPageExternalLink RobertLewis.
- Fermat_(computer_algebra_system) wikiPageExternalLink lewis.
- Fermat_(computer_algebra_system) wikiPageExternalLink fferm.html.
- Fermat_(computer_algebra_system) wikiPageExternalLink wferm.html.
- Fermat_(computer_algebra_system) wikiPageID "4982431".
- Fermat_(computer_algebra_system) wikiPageRevisionID "603932086".
- Fermat_(computer_algebra_system) developer "Robert H. Lewis".
- Fermat_(computer_algebra_system) genre Computer_algebra_system.
- Fermat_(computer_algebra_system) hasPhotoCollection Fermat_(computer_algebra_system).
- Fermat_(computer_algebra_system) latestReleaseDate "2011-07-23".
- Fermat_(computer_algebra_system) latestReleaseVersion "3.9".
- Fermat_(computer_algebra_system) license Freeware.
- Fermat_(computer_algebra_system) name "Fermat".
- Fermat_(computer_algebra_system) operatingSystem Linux.
- Fermat_(computer_algebra_system) operatingSystem Mac_OS.
- Fermat_(computer_algebra_system) operatingSystem Microsoft_Windows.
- Fermat_(computer_algebra_system) operatingSystem OS_X.
- Fermat_(computer_algebra_system) operatingSystem Unix.
- Fermat_(computer_algebra_system) programmingLanguage C_(programming_language).
- Fermat_(computer_algebra_system) wordnet_type synset-software-noun-1.
- Fermat_(computer_algebra_system) subject Category:C_software.
- Fermat_(computer_algebra_system) subject Category:Computer_algebra_system_software_for_Linux.
- Fermat_(computer_algebra_system) subject Category:Computer_algebra_systems.
- Fermat_(computer_algebra_system) subject Category:Proprietary_freeware_for_Linux.
- Fermat_(computer_algebra_system) type Abstraction100002137.
- Fermat_(computer_algebra_system) type Code106355894.
- Fermat_(computer_algebra_system) type CodingSystem106353757.
- Fermat_(computer_algebra_system) type Communication100033020.
- Fermat_(computer_algebra_system) type Software106566077.
- Fermat_(computer_algebra_system) type Writing106359877.
- Fermat_(computer_algebra_system) type WrittenCommunication106349220.
- Fermat_(computer_algebra_system) type Software.
- Fermat_(computer_algebra_system) type Work.
- Fermat_(computer_algebra_system) type CreativeWork.
- Fermat_(computer_algebra_system) type SoftwareObject.
- Fermat_(computer_algebra_system) type InformationEntity.
- Fermat_(computer_algebra_system) comment "Fermat is a freeware program developed by Prof. Robert H. Lewis of Fordham University. It is a computer algebra system, in which items being computed can be integers (of arbitrary size), rational numbers, real numbers, complex numbers, modular numbers, finite field elements, multivariable polynomials, rational functions, or polynomials modulo other polynomials.".
- Fermat_(computer_algebra_system) label "Fermat (computer algebra system)".
- Fermat_(computer_algebra_system) sameAs m.0cycnj.
- Fermat_(computer_algebra_system) sameAs Q5444376.
- Fermat_(computer_algebra_system) sameAs Q5444376.
- Fermat_(computer_algebra_system) sameAs Fermat_(computer_algebra_system).
- Fermat_(computer_algebra_system) wasDerivedFrom Fermat_(computer_algebra_system)?oldid=603932086.
- Fermat_(computer_algebra_system) homepage lewis.
- Fermat_(computer_algebra_system) isPrimaryTopicOf Fermat_(computer_algebra_system).
- Fermat_(computer_algebra_system) name "Fermat".